Output 333c527e05c60e5eb2d5c5ea53bef6169fb21d4196a560d399286a0833cc0910:0

value
34308266
script pubkey
OP_0 OP_PUSHBYTES_20 0596f4f708108d2a1fe3d0a9d37c3311b64ee90a
address
bc1qqkt0facgzzxj58lr6z5axlpnzxmya6g2zauldx
transaction
333c527e05c60e5eb2d5c5ea53bef6169fb21d4196a560d399286a0833cc0910